Output 5ddc45101617ee037ee9d5bb8ad633c1f409649e1eebef6d3efa48f1cffba6f7:2

value
66183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1dfa6b6e03e8b326599eff494a9ccfe650d2cd10 OP_EQUAL
address
34RXWZxHHQqMSX1qfWFxBoUaX9nnY5456J
transaction
5ddc45101617ee037ee9d5bb8ad633c1f409649e1eebef6d3efa48f1cffba6f7
spent
true